<channel><atom:link href='https://english.radio.cz/rcz-rss/show/audio/8693047' rel='self' type='application/rss+xml' /><pubDate>Thu, 01 Jan 1970 01:00:00 +0100</pubDate><lastBuildDate>Wed, 22 Jul 2026 01:50:04 +0200</lastBuildDate><title>EP1: Musician Albert Černý</title><link>https://english.radio.cz/ep1-musician-albert-cerny-8693047</link><copyright>© 2026 Radio Prague International</copyright><description> Albert Černý found fame at a young age when his first band Charlie Straight won three Czech national Anděl music awards following the release of their debut LP. The lively singer-songwriter later formed Lake Malawi; the group’s biggest moment to date was representing the Czech Republic in last year’s Eurovision Song Contest, where they finished a very creditable 11th. In recent times Černý (31) has also been doing some modelling and TV work. </description><language>en</language><managingEditor>cr@radio.cz (Cesky Rozhlas)</managingEditor><webMaster>webmaster@radio.cz (CRo Webmaster)</webMaster><image>
